<p>Types of Coffee Makers</p>

<hr>

<p>When it pertains to coffee brewing, a variety of methods exist, each with its unique developing system and characteristics. The following table summarizes the most common types of coffee makers:</p>

<p>Type of Coffee Maker</p>

<p>Developing Method</p>

<p>Pros</p>

<p>Cons</p>

<p><strong>Drip Coffee Maker</strong></p>

<p>Automatic drip</p>

<p>Easily brews numerous cups, practical</p>

<p>Needs a filter, less control over developing</p>

<p><strong>Single Serve Pod Machines</strong></p>

<p>Pod-based developing</p>

<p>Quick, easy, no mess</p>

<p>Greater expense per cup, inefficient pods</p>

<p><strong>French Press</strong></p>

<p>Manual immersion</p>

<p>Full-bodied coffee, budget-friendly</p>

<p>Needs manual effort, sediment in cup</p>

<p><strong>Percolator</strong></p>

<p>Boiling and cycling</p>

<p>Strong and rich flavor</p>

<p>Can over-extract coffee, not perfect for temperature-sensitive blends</p>

<p><strong>Espresso Machine</strong></p>

<p>High pressure extraction</p>

<p>Produces abundant and focused coffee</p>

<p>Greater expense, requires practice to master</p>

<p><strong>AeroPress</strong></p>

<p>Manual pressure</p>

<p>Portable, quick, simple clean-up</p>

<p>Restricted capability per batch</p>

<p><strong>Cold Brew Maker</strong></p>

<p>Steeping approach</p>

<p>Smooth, low level of acidity coffee</p>

<p>Long brewing time, uses up refrigerator area</p>

<p><strong>Coffee Siphon</strong></p>

<p>Vacuum brewing</p>

<p>Special brewing experience, abundant flavor</p>

<p>Intricacy, not practical for daily usage</p>

<p>Selecting the Right Coffee Maker</p>

<hr>

<p>Choosing the perfect coffee maker depends upon numerous elements, including developing preferences, budget plan, and lifestyle. Here are a couple of ideas to assist narrow down the options:</p>
<ol><li><p><strong>Determine Your Coffee Type:</strong></p>
<ul><li>Think about whether you prefer espresso, drip coffee, or homemade specialized beverages. Each coffee machine type focuses on particular brewing approaches.</li></ul></li>

<li><p><strong>Consider the Volume:</strong></p>
<ul><li>Evaluate just how much coffee you usually consume. A drip coffee maker is perfect for bigger households, while single-serve machines work well for individuals or couples.</li></ul></li>

<li><p><strong>Hand vs. Automatic:</strong></p>
<ul><li>Decide if you choose a hands-on developing experience with approaches like French press or AeroPress, or if you desire the benefit of an automated machine.</li></ul></li>

<li><p><strong>Budget plan:</strong></p>
<ul><li>Coffee makers can vary in price from economical to high-end. Set a budget that balances quality and functions.</li></ul></li>

<li><p><strong>Upkeep Requirements:</strong></p>
<ul><li>Understand the cleansing treatments of each type of coffee maker. Some machines require more frequent maintenance than others.</li></ul></li></ol>

<p>Upkeep Tips for Coffee Makers</p>

<hr>

<p>Keeping coffee makers in good condition extends their life-span and makes sure the best flavor in every cup. Here are some suggested maintenance ideas:</p>
<ul><li><p><strong>Regular Cleaning:</strong> Clean the coffee machine frequently by following the producer&#39;s guidelines. Many machines need descaling with vinegar or a particular descaling option.</p></li>

<li><p><strong>Change Filters:</strong> If utilizing a drip coffee maker, alter the water filter according to the producer&#39;s guidelines.</p></li>

<li><p><strong>Avoid Old Coffee Grounds:</strong> Empty the coffee premises after every brew to prevent bitterness from sticking around tastes.</p></li>

<li><p><strong>Shop Properly:</strong> When not in use, save the coffee maker in a cool, dry place, especially if it&#39;s a portable machine.</p></li></ul>
